前言
大家好!我是香香。
今天我来向大家介绍一款优秀的开源 Java 开发框架——若依框架。
作为一款功能强大、易用性高的开源框架,若依框架在近年来备受开发者们的青睐,截至目前,Gitee Star 数已经近 40 k。
它不仅提供了丰富的功能和灵活的扩展性,还能够帮助开发团队提升开发效率,打造高效稳定的应用。
接下来,让我们一起来了解一下若依框架的特点和使用方法。
一、若依框架简介
若依框架是基于 Spring Boot
和 MyBatis-Plus
的一套快速开发平台,旨在简化企业级应用开发流程。
-
RuoYi 官网地址:http://ruoyi.vip
-
RuoYi 在线文档:http://doc.ruoyi.vip
-
RuoYi 源码下载:https://gitee.com/y_project/RuoYi
它提供了一系列的基础功能模块,例如权限管理、代码生成、数据字典等,可以快速构建出功能完善的应用系统。
同时,若依框架还支持多租户、分布式部署等高级特性,满足了复杂应用场景的需求。
二、若依框架的优势
-
强大的代码生成器
:若依框架内置了代码生成器工具,通过简单的配置即可根据数据库表自动生成后端代码,大大减少了重复编码的工作量,提升开发效率。 -
灵活的权限管理
:若依框架支持细粒度的权限控制,可以根据角色、部门等条件进行权限的分配和管理,保证系统的安全性。 -
友好的前端界面
:若依框架使用了流行的前端技术栈,提供了美观、易用的前端界面,用户体验良好。 -
多数据源支持
:若依框架支持多数据源配置,可以灵活应对不同业务需求,实现数据隔离和扩展。 -
高效的开发模式
:若依框架借助 MyBatis-Plus 提供的强大功能,简化了数据库操作,提供了更加便捷的 CRUD 操作方式,减少了开发人员的工作量。
三、若依框架的使用方法
-
环境搭建
:首先,您需要在您的开发环境中安装好 JDK、Maven 和数据库等必要的软件。然后,通过 Maven 引入相关依赖,创建一个基于若依框架的 Spring Boot 项目。 -
代码生成
:配置好数据库连接信息后,使用若依框架提供的代码生成器工具,根据数据库表结构自动生成实体类、控制器、服务层等后端代码。 -
业务开发
:在生成的基础代码上进行业务逻辑开发,若依框架提供了丰富的组件和工具类,可以快速完成常见的开发任务。 -
部署运行
:完成开发后,使用 Maven 打包项目,并将生成的 war 包 / jar 包部署到服务器上,即可运行您的应用。
四、总结
若依框架是一款强大而灵活的 Java 开发框架,通过简化开发流程、提供丰富的功能模块和高效的代码生成工具,帮助开发团队快速构建出高效稳定的企业级应用。
它不仅提升了开发效率,还保证了系统的安全性和可扩展性。
如果你正在寻找一款优秀的开发框架,不妨试试若依框架,相信它会给你带来惊喜!
注:仅作者个人知识分享,如有错误欢迎指正!
原文始发于微信公众号(Coder香):Java开发的终极神器?你真的了解它吗?
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
文章由极客之音整理,本文链接:https://www.bmabk.com/index.php/post/217577.html